Saliva contains two enzymes. What are they?
- A. Amylase and pepsin
- B. Amylase and lysozyme
- C. Amylase and lipase
- D. Amylase and renin
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Saliva contains salivary amylase (ptyalin) for starch digestion and lysozyme for antibacterial action. Pepsin is in the stomach, lipase is mainly pancreatic, and renin is unrelated to saliva.

Taste buds are found on the following papilla EXCEPT:
- A. Circumvallate papilla
- B. Filiform
- C. Fungiform
- D. Foliate
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Filiform papillae lack taste buds and are primarily involved in touch sensation, unlike the other papillae types.
Which part(s) of the esophagus necessitate(s) input from the central nervous system to orchestrate peristalsis?
- A. The upper third
- B. The middle third
- C. The lower third
- D. The upper and middle portions
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: The upper third of the esophagus, with striated muscle, requires CNS input (via the vagus nerve) for primary peristalsis.
Which layer of GI tract forms the innermost lining and continuously secretes mucus?
- A. serosa
- B. muscularis externa
- C. muscularis mucosa
- D. mucosa
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: The mucosa is the innermost layer of the GI tract, lined with epithelial cells that secrete mucus to protect the tract and lubricate food passage.
Crypts of Lieberkuhn are found in between the villi. They secrete :
- A. Glucagon
- B. Succus entericus
- C. Insulin
- D. Gastric juice
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Crypts of Lieberkuhn secrete succus entericus for intestinal digestion.
Of the following, which organ does food NOT pass through?
- A. pancreas
- B. stomach
- C. mouth
- D. small intestine
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Food does not pass through the pancreas; it produces digestive enzymes that aid digestion.
